Correcting Defective Pixels in the CCD Sensor (Pixel Mapping) Pixel Mapping is a function for mapping out and correcting defective pixels in the CCD sensor. Run the Pixel Mapping function if image dots always seem to be defective in the same place. 1 Press the 3 button in A mode, and press the four- way controller (5). The [W Setting] menu appears. [Pixel Mapping] cannot be selected when the 3 button is pressed in Q mode. 2 Use the four-way controller (23) to select [Pixel Mapping]. 3 Press the four-way controller (5).
